Этот репозиторий содержит множество тем SDDM/KSplash/GTK/Grub, находящихся в различных стадиях разработки.
Для вашего удобства включен «сценарий установки»… иначе говоря, это просто строка cp. Теоретически он попросит sudo сбросить файлы в /usr/share/<place>. Вы можете посмотреть сценарий «углубленно», если опасаетесь чего-то вредоносного.
Вкратце: все темы QML/QT были написаны с использованием последних библиотек из QT5.7 (QtQuick 2.7 и т. д.), хотя для этих тем ничего не требуется из указанных последних библиотек. Таким образом, если вы не используете последнюю версию QT5.7, вы можете изменить строки импорта на ближайшее меньшее целое число (иначе импорт QtQuick 2.7 -> импорт QtQuick 2.0), и они должны работать в любой версии QT5.
Примечания: В настоящее время существует только один скрипт для предварительного просмотра/помощи в создании grub_init_tune (исходный скрипт). Он может принимать файлы, переменную среды GRUB_INIT_TUNE или несколько неуклюжую пользовательскую запись, которая избавляет от необходимости думать.
Разделитель ('*'), октаву по умолчанию (октава 4) и темп по умолчанию (120 ударов в минуту) можно настроить.
Ноты были настроены на А4 или 440 Гц на основе одинаковой темперированной гаммы.
GRUB_INIT_TUNE Формат: <tempo> <freq> <duration> <freq> <duration>...
Пользовательский формат Janky: <tempo> <note>*<duration> <note>*<duration>...
Примечания к пользовательскому формату: